The Fall Product Activity is a council-sponsored program that combines educational activities with money earning opportunities for the troops. The activity takes place October 1-20, 2017 and is directed toward family and friends- those closest to Girl Scouting and enables troops to earn start up money by selling magazine subscriptions as well as nuts and candy.
Programming focuses on leadership, collaboration and exploring personal values through discovering, connecting and taking action to help girls explore their future potential.
The 5 Skills:
The Fall Product Activity teaches Girl Scouts 5 core skills to grow into leaders in their own life, in business and in the world.

Goal Setting:
Setting goals is the key to a successful sale. Troops and girls who set goals earn big. Talk about what your plans are for the fall and what the funding would be needed to make it happen. Give your girls the opportunity to fully experience Product Sale Programming and don’t skip the Goal Setting and Decision Making skill building! The Fall Product Sale isn’t as simple as saying “sell 350 boxes of cookies” since the product line is varied. By leveraging all product options, the girls can discover, connect and take action to meet their troop’s funding needs.
